Full-time DAII needed for mission-driven mobile practice serving geriatric and special needs patients.
Position SummaryOur mission-driven mobile dental team is hiring a full-time Dental Assistant II (DAII) to provide compassionate oral healthcare to geriatric individuals, patients with intellectual and developmental disabilities, and underserved community members.
Primary Clinical DutiesCore responsibilities include four-handed chairside assisting, acquiring digital radiographs, performing coronal polishing, sterilizing instruments, taking vital signs, and preparing tray setups. You will also assist in operating room procedures at affiliated hospital sites and drive mobile dental trucks between care locations.
Qualifications and BenefitsApplicants must be a DAII with a valid driver's license and the ability to obtain hospital credentialing. Full-time benefits include employer-paid health insurance, up to 5 weeks of PTO, 10 paid holidays, short-term disability insurance, and a 403(b) plan.
